Monitoring IT Systems: A Guide to Database Monitoring for Information Technology

The Importance of Database Monitoring in IT

In the rapidly evolving world of Information Technology (IT), the smooth operation of databases can make or break a business. As data continues to grow exponentially, the need for effective database monitoring becomes increasingly critical. It’s not just about maintaining systems; it’s about ensuring the integrity, availability, and performance of the data that drives business decisions.

What is Database Monitoring?

Database monitoring refers to the process of overseeing database performance and functionality. This involves tracking various metrics such as response times, throughput, resource usage, and error rates. By continuously monitoring these parameters, IT professionals can proactively detect issues before they escalate into major problems.

Why is Database Monitoring Essential?

The digital landscape is fraught with challenges. Databases can face bottlenecks, security vulnerabilities, and unexpected downtimes, which can severely impact business operations. Effective monitoring can help mitigate these issues in several ways:

  • Performance Optimization: Regular monitoring ensures that databases run efficiently. IT teams can identify slow queries, resource contention, or inefficient configurations that could hinder performance.
  • Security: Database monitoring can also enhance security. By keeping an eye on database access patterns and usage, IT teams can spot unauthorized access attempts or potential breaches.
  • Fault Detection: Quick identification of faults is critical. Monitoring tools can send alerts for potential failures, allowing IT personnel to take preemptive measures before issues impact users.
  • Capacity Planning: With effective database monitoring, IT teams can forecast growth. This helps in planning for future resource requirements, ensuring that databases can scale seamlessly alongside business needs.

Tools for Database Monitoring

There are various tools available for database monitoring, tailored to different environments and organizations’ needs. Popular options include:

  • SolarWinds Database Performance Analyzer: Known for its user-friendly interface, this tool provides deep insights into database performance and helps identify bottlenecks.
  • Redgate SQL Monitor: This tool offers comprehensive monitoring for SQL Server databases with real-time analysis and alerts.
  • New Relic: This platform provides an integrated approach for monitoring applications and their corresponding databases, offering developers insights into both front-end and back-end performance.

Best Practices for Effective Database Monitoring

Implementing a robust database monitoring strategy involves adhering to a few best practices:

  • Establish Baselines: Determine what normal performance looks like for your databases so that deviations can be quickly identified.
  • Automate Alerts: Set up automated alerts to notify the IT team of issues as they arise, allowing for immediate action.
  • Regular Review: Periodically review monitoring metrics and reports to spot trends, and adjust monitoring parameters as necessary to align with evolving business needs.

Conclusion

Database monitoring is not just another technical task; it is an essential component of effective IT management that underscores the value of data in today’s business environment. By investing in robust monitoring practices, organizations can not only safeguard their data but also enhance overall operational efficiency.

Leave a Reply

Your email address will not be published. Required fields are marked *